Boost color and cut glare to spot the next big catch or enjoy a SUP session squint-free. Smith women's Rockaway ChromaPop Glass polarized sunglasses offer everyday style with water-ready performance.

Shop similar products

Features

  • ChromaPop™ Glass polarized lenses are the clearest, most scratch-resistant mineral glass lenses from Smith
  • ChromaPop lenses filter specific wavelengths of light that cause color confusion, delivering natural color and excellent definition, detail and clarity
  • Lenses are infused with highly efficient polarization and ant-reflective coatings to minimize glare
  • 100% UV protection
  • Smudge- and moisture-resistant coatings allow for easy cleaning and clear optics
  • Out-of-sight spring hinges self-adjust to your face for a customized fit
  • Megol® temples and nose pads provide nonslip grip so the glasses stay put
  • 6-base lens curvature provides a modest wraparound fit
  • Medium fit and medium coverage
  • Included PivLock™ leash retainer seamlessly attaches to your frames to keep them safe
  • Includes a microfiber bag and hard case

I’m only giving these a three because Smith used to be my go to for shades because they had a lot of non polarized lenses. Why non polarized? Because electronic screens and polarized lenses do not play well. Try driving a modern car or motorcycle with these and you will only see half the displays. Heads up displays are the greatest invention in modern cars but you can’t see them with polarized lenses. Check your navigation system and wonder why the display is dark. It’s your polarized lens. Can’t see your phone. It’s your polarized lenses. I seriously have ten pairs of smith glasses and this and another are the only polarized lenses and I never grab them. And if I do, I am immediately disappointed by how they mask out all my electronic devices. Please Smith bring back your non polarized lenses and let people know why they don’t want them.
